Management Commentary
During the accompanying earnings call for the the previous quarter results, Inogen leadership focused heavily on operational progress rather than granular financial metrics, given the omitted revenue data. Management noted that the negative EPS figure primarily reflects ongoing R&D investments in next-generation portable oxygen concentrator devices, as well as incremental costs associated with expanding the company’s direct-to-patient sales network across key regional markets. Leaders also addressed ongoing supply chain optimization efforts, noting that recent adjustments to component sourcing strategies could potentially reduce production volatility and associated costs in upcoming operational periods. Management also referenced ongoing efforts to improve patient access to the company’s devices through expanded insurance coverage partnerships, though no specific updates on partnership milestones were shared during the public portion of the call.

Forward Guidance
Inogen (INGN) did not release specific quantitative forward guidance metrics alongside its the previous quarter earnings, but leadership outlined several high-level strategic priorities for the coming months. These priorities include scaling the launch of the company’s latest portable respiratory device line, expanding partnerships with home health providers to increase distribution reach, and implementing targeted cost-control measures across non-core operational functions. Management emphasized that these initiatives are designed to drive long-term operational efficiency, though they noted that near-term profitability may continue to be impacted by ongoing investment spend. No specific timelines for achieving positive adjusted EPS were shared in the public disclosures.

Market Reaction
Following the release of the the previous quarter earnings, INGN recorded mixed trading activity in recent sessions, with trading volume slightly above average in the days immediately following the announcement. Analysts covering the medical device sector have noted that the reported EPS figure was largely in line with consensus market estimates, limiting significant immediate price volatility. However, the absence of disclosed revenue data has led to increased uncertainty among some market participants, with several analyst notes published post-release calling for additional clarity on top-line performance in upcoming company disclosures. Sector trends including growing demand for at-home chronic care solutions may act as a potential tailwind for Inogen over the longer term, though changing insurance reimbursement policies for respiratory equipment and rising input costs could pose potential headwinds to operational performance.
